Summer on the River Vasily Borisenkov was born in Mikhailov-Pogost, Pskov (near Leningrad) in 1924. Upon graduation from the renowned Repin Institute in St. Petersburg in 1954, he devoted his life’s work to a passion for plein-air painting. Borisenkov became recognized by his peers and the public as one of the most accomplished academic landscape painters of his era, known for his fluid style and the distinctive buttery paint quality of the works. Among his major influences, he counted the great landscape artists, Isaac Levitan, Vasily Polenov and Mikhail Nesterov. Borisenkov’s paintings are collected throughout Russia, Western Europe and the United States, and his works are included in the permanent collections of the State Russian Museum and the Tretyakov State Gallery.
